Benzyl Alcohol may cause allergic reactions.
Side effects.
May occasionally include allergic reactions, or very rarely a blood disorder which gives a blue tinge to your lips and nails.
WARNING: Do not exceed the stated dose.
How to Use.
Read the carton carefully before use.
Adults and children over 12 years: Suck one lozenge slowly every two hours, or as needed.
Do not take any more than 8 lozenges in any 24 hour period.
Talk to your pharmacist or doctor:
If your throat symptoms persist.
If new symptoms arise (eg fever, headache, nausea or vomiting).
If you take too many and feel unwell.
If you are concerned or think that you may be reacting badly to this medicine.
Do not take:
If you are under 12 years old.
If you are allergic to any of the ingredients or to benzoate preservatives.
If you have been told by your doctor that you have an intolerance to some sugars.
If you have low plasma cholinesterase levels.
Check before use:
Diabetics - take account of the carbohydrate content (see "What is in Dequacaine Lozenges" section of carton for levels).
Consult your doctor before use:
If you are pregnant or breast feeding.
If you are taking other medicines (especially sulphonamides or anticholinesterases).
If you have the rare condition Myasthenia Gravis.
Storage
KEEP ALL MEDICINES OUT OF REACH AND SIGHT OF CHILDREN.
Do not store above 30°C.
Do not use after the expiry date printed on the carton and blister.
Active Ingredients: Benzocaine 10mg and Dequalinium Chloride 0.25mg
Also contains: Sucrose, Glucose Syrup, Sorbitol (E420), Levomenthol, Peppermint Oil, Benzyl Alcohol, Sodium Saccharin, Racemic Camphor
Each Lozenge contains 2.6g Sugar Base (containing Sucrose and Glucose)
